Boy, 16, missing for three weeks

HARROGATE Police are trying to trace the whereabouts of a 16-year-old boy who has been missing for almost a month.

Harrogate Grammar School pupil Tom Lynskey's last known address was Mayfield Grove.

But he hasn't been seen for over three weeks.

Sgt Robert Thorpe, of Harrogate Police, said: "Tom Lynskey has been missing for some time now and we are extremely concerned for his welfare. He is only 16 years of age and we would like to hear from anyone who may know where he is.

"Failing that we would ask that Tom contacts the police at Harrogate to assure us that he is safe and well."

Tom is described as 5'7", with fair, short straight hair, brown eyes, of slim build and having a small cut above his right eye.

Anyone with any information should contact Harrogate Police on 0845 6060247.
